Bastard Swordsman Chapter 119

The Night Owl’s Visit

Count Willem-Blanc-Legol’s Perspective

With the war over, daily life had returned to the town of Legol.

Fortunately, the damage from enemy invasion was extremely minimal, and several preparations went unused. A pleasant miscalculation. Various recalculations would be necessary, but nothing is as easy as positive revision work.

Moreover, a delicious confectionery shop had recently opened on the outskirts of town.

The confectioners in the noble district are apparently in a panic, but the taste justifies it. According to what I heard before, the shop owner, a man named Ken, used to be a confectioner in the royal capital.

I feel sorry for the confectioners in the noble district, but as far as I’m concerned, anywhere with good taste is fine.

Ah, I can hear my assistant’s busy footsteps from the hallway.

Just when I was in the mood to eat some sweets, he’s probably bringing more work.

Could he not show a little more consideration for his master?

“Willem-sama, you have a visitor.”

“Mm. Who might it be?”

“Night Owl-Mont-Cristol-sama.”

“!? Eh, wh-what, Night Owl!? I-I wasn’t told!”

“Neither was I. When I saw Cristol-sama arriving on horseback, I doubted my eyes.”

And on horseback too!

Come on… give me a break. Even if we’re close friends, I have my dignity as a nobleman to maintain…

Anyway, I need to get properly dressed quickly. It would be rather awkward for him to see this office as it is right now…!

“And Willem-sama. I apologize. Actually, he’s already waiting outside the door. Cristol-sama is.”

“What!?”

“Excuse me.”

The door was flung open, and the man entered without my permission.

Over 2 meters tall. Thin as pampas grass. Yet even over his fine clothes, you could see a body honed through training and never neglecting exercise.

A somewhat elongated face and frightening eyes that bulged like an owl’s.

Everything about him was the opposite of me.

“…Hah. Again, Willem. Always a life soaked in work and sweets… I keep telling you to exercise your body occasionally.”

“Well… I do go out sometimes? Into town…”

“Knowing you, you’re probably going out to eat sweets.”

“Hahaha… w-well, sit down, Night Owl. If you came on horseback, you must be tired.”

“…Good grief.”

His name is Night Owl-Mont-Cristol, Marquis.

A capable court noble living in Imblium, the royal capital of Harpelia, and… one of my few friends… apparently. At least, that’s what he says.

“I accompanied my cavalry unit’s training for the first time in a while. Cut straight through Harbin Highway. You’ve maintained the roads well. Thanks to that, I had time to spare in my journey. I can even drink wine here like this.”

“Well… we do maintain the roads. Since the population increased, we have the manpower for it.”

“Being able to allocate resources where needed is one kind of talent.”

Since Night Owl had come all the way from the royal capital, I decided to take a longer break.

When talking with him, I can’t work at the same time. His motto is “relax when you can relax.”

“Night Owl. You’re the one who sent me the ‘Moonlit Grim Reaper,’ aren’t you?”

“Well, who knows?”

“That was helpful. Not just the information, but… thanks to his training, our soldiers’ skill level improved. I’m sure it was useful on the battlefield.”

“…I see, so that’s what happened.”

He continues to smoke his pipe, maintaining his ignorant facade.

The “Moonlit Grim Reaper” is a highly classified unit. We can’t let it be known whose orders they follow or how they operate. So even between him and me, he can’t state it explicitly.

Well, that’s fine. As long as my gratitude gets through to him.

“How are things in the royal capital?”

“Same as always. Neither good nor bad. The number of people who have it out for Legol has decreased, but merchants still look down on it.”

“…That’s something I can’t do anything about.”

“Right. Legol already shows sufficient consideration for surrounding cities. The ones complaining are all incompetent. Let them talk.”

“I hate being talked about though…”

“How many years have you been a count? Be more confident.”

“I can’t… I never feel like I’ll get used to it. It makes my stomach hurt…”

“You don’t have such a weak stomach.”

Night Owl

My encounter with him goes back to my childhood.

Since I didn’t attend the academy, I was always shut away in the mansion and had no contact with people.

In such circumstances, the Christol family, who came as guests, were people I had many opportunities to meet with. Of course, it was mainly for meetings with my older brothers rather than with me… but even so, for me, it was a precious opportunity to gain a friend.

Night Owl hasn’t changed since the old days.

Even now, he comes rushing over gallantly like this, forcibly opens the door to my room where I tend to shut myself in, and talks to me.

…I have a good friend. I truly do.

“So, Night Owl. You came here because you have something to talk to me about, right? You shouldn’t have enough free time to just accompany the cavalry training…”

“Ah, well, that’s true… No, I had prepared something to talk about, but it’s a bit… I’d like to put a bit more cushioning before I say it.”

How unusual. For Night Owl to hesitate this much.

Is it that unpleasant a topic to discuss? …No, he’s making a proposal that would make me reluctant.

“Ah, I have a rough idea… It’s about Lord Chaos, isn’t it? Night Owl.”

“…Ah, no, well, that’s not entirely untrue, but…”

Oh, that’s not it? I thought he had come to propose some negotiation or deal in that direction and was bracing myself.

“The thing I wanted to talk about is… Willem, would you consider marrying my younger sister?”

“…What? Marriage? Sister?”

Sister. The Christol family is large. But I know the family composition well.

Night Owl has several sisters, but among them, the sister who isn’t married or engaged… there’s only one who fits that description.

The youngest sister, far apart in age. The poor child who was engaged to my second older brother, but when he died, she got saddled with unfortunate nicknames like “cursed” in rumors…

“It’s my youngest sister, Stacy. You’ve met her before, haven’t you? She still can’t marry because two of her fiancés have died, and she’s an odd girl, but… she seems to have taken an interest in you.”

“Eh, ehhh?!”

“Oh, energetic as always.”

I involuntarily stood up from my seat.

Wh-what, what should I do? What should I do, what should I do?

“Is this a trap?!”

“…I won’t say you’re being rude. Well, from your perspective, this is certainly out of the blue…”

“No, I, I myself, and for Legol, it’s a grateful proposal, but…! Night Owl, it’s cruel to disregard Stacy-san’s feelings! Of all people, with me as the partner…”

“Don’t put yourself down. You’re a noble.”

“Ah, ow!”

A kick from Night Owl’s long leg flew at my head.

Ow ow… I haven’t been hit like that in a while… He’s probably holding back, but I’m against violence…

“The currently popular unmarried Count Legol. You must be getting tons of such proposals.”

“…Well, yes, really tons. I keep declining them though…”

“Have more confidence in yourself… Because you stay single like that, everyone around you can’t decide their stance and gets anxious. Think about it logically…”

“…I’m scared of women.”

“…I won’t say you need to fix that right now, but you’re at an age where you can’t keep saying that.”

I’m bad with women. I’m bad with men too, but women are even worse.

Being laughed at by women taller than me, having arranged meetings with them desperately enduring their disgusted expressions… various things are just unpleasant.

“Ah, and about what I said earlier. About Stacy taking an interest in you… that wasn’t a lie. Apparently, the personal guard knight that Stacy recently hired is an interesting person. Stacy has a hobby of talking with people around her… her name was Bridget, I think. That female knight often praises you, so she became interested.”

“Bridget… Ah, Bridget-la-Samseria. I see, she went to work for Stacy-san…”

I’m surprised. I never thought such a connection would arise…

I certainly know that female knight named Bridget. I’ve talked with their knight order before, and I remember her high loyalty. She was an honest and very serious knight.

…There was a time when I wondered what would happen, but it seems she’s doing well in the royal capital. That’s good to hear… No, more importantly.

“Th-that… isn’t Stacy-san scared? She was engaged to my second brother, and he died, right? If I die next, won’t unnecessary rumors spread again…”

“No, you… isn’t that something you should be worried about?”

“But wouldn’t that be terrible for her? Second brother’s death wasn’t… it wasn’t any curse. And yet she gets rumors of being a cursed lady… and on top of that, marrying me, a Legol again…”

“She doesn’t care about such things. Besides, if you’re going to say that, you should prove it yourself. Prove that there was no such thing as a curse by making Stacy happy. Isn’t that right?”

…I’m stumped. No, I’m really stumped. This is troubling…

“…Um, Night Owl. Even so, doing it suddenly would be… how about starting with a tea party for now…”

“Hmm…”

With the pipe in his mouth, the wrinkles between Night Owl’s eyebrows deepen.

“Well, for you, that’s pretty forward. I’ll be satisfied with that answer.”

“…Ah, I’m starting to shake with nervousness. Wh-what should I do?”

“Too early, too early… This is severe. Maybe it was right to include a tea party.”

A tea party with a girl… and the other party is Stacy-san.

That… lovely child who I could only see from afar in the past.

…I wonder how beautiful she’s become now… I have such thoughts.

But more than that, I’m still scared. What should I do…

What kind of sweets do girls in the royal capital eat…?!
